Ho Chi Minh City - On January 1, 2026, a large number of people excitedly flocked to entertainment areas such as Thao Cam Vien, Suoi Tien...

On January 1, 2026, the central area of Ho Chi Minh City recorded a crowded situation in entertainment areas. At Saigon Zoo and Botanical Gardens, the entrance areas are often crowded with people.

Although online ticket sales have been deployed, due to the cumbersome traffic at the same time, the slow processing system makes it take many tourists an average of 10 minutes to complete the procedures to enter the gate. Employees have to operate at full capacity to guide the line of people to line up.

The management unit had to expand the motorbike parking lot to meet the sudden increase in demand in the morning. Inside, animal cages areas such as elephants, tigers, giraffes are always packed with families taking young children to visit.

Cultural and historical destinations in the city center such as Nguyen Van Binh Book Street, 30/4 Park and Independence Palace are also bustling with people and tourists coming to play and take photos...

At the eastern gateway, Suoi Tien Cultural Tourist Area also recorded a sharp increase in the number of visitors.

Mr. Tran Quoc Hung (resident of District 3 before), who just got off Metro Line 1 from Suoi Tien station with his family, shared: "This year, instead of riding a motorbike or calling a technology car like every year, my family decided to take the tram for convenience. From the city center to here it only takes about 30 minutes, the air-conditioned space is cool and there is no traffic jam. Calculated, the travel cost is much cheaper, moreover, leaving the station you can see the gate of Suoi Tien tourist area, which is very convenient for picking up and dropping off children.

According to a representative of Suoi Tien unit, this time the tourist area focuses on implementing culinary cultural programs in parallel with preferential price policies. Notably, the program of reducing 20% of Tien Dong Sea swimming tickets when tourists buy gate ticket through the official website (applied from December 19th to January 4th).

Regarding entertainment activities, the unit organizes free performances such as Son Tinh - Thuy Tinh legend theater, circus and fire dance. In addition, a physical activity area with a 40-meter long buoy model attracts many tourists to participate to receive gifts.
